Sat 1330453707973587

decimal
322181.1207973587
degree
0°112181′1637″1207973587‴
percentile
63.354938544623174%
name
eksbhaursha
cycle
0
epoch
1
period
159
block
322181
offset
1207973587
timestamp
rarity
common